Q. SEAGATE has been operational for a long time in the industry; please share some of your milestones & achievements?

In the nearly four decades of its existence, Seagate has been at the forefront of technological innovation. Our history is rich with achievements and accolades. Not only have we been market leaders in terms of drives shipped but also in bringing newer and more efficient products to our customers. Our continuous focus on R&D has resulted in the introduction of revolutionary products like the 7200 RPM, 10K RPM and 15K RPM drives in the past. Recently, Seagate has taken the initiative in offering drives purpose built for specific usage. The Guardian Series of internal drives includes SkyHawk surveillance HDDs, IronWolf NAS drives and BarraCuda drives optimized for desktops and notebooks. In the external drives category, Seagate has taken the lead in bringing to market drives meant specifically for drone video storage. We are at the cutting edge of storage technology and are committed to delivering the best products and services at all times.

Q. How do you foresee “India” as a potential market, what are the prospects?

Globally, data is proliferating at exponential rates every day. There is also an increase in the number of data creators, both human and machine. IoT, Gaming, Surveillance and Drones are anticipated to be some of the key drivers in the data storage industry. In India, the sheer size of the country and its population is going to make it amongst the top data creating geographies. For example, in the internal drive segment, rise in surveillance applications has corresponded to an increase in surveillance footage. Smart city projects and growth in video analytics are expected to fuel a further surge in demand for data storage. Similarly, in the external drive segment, more and more people across age groups are creating and storing data. Yes, India is a very exciting place for data storage brands now and in the near future.

Q. What are the key technological trends that are driving the industry?

Amongst the continuous developments in the industry, I think the focus in the foreseeable future is going to be on increasing areal density in HDDs. This basically means increasing the amount of data you can store in the same space.
